Job Description:

At GDIT, people are our differentiator. As a Enterprise Service Delivery Manager you will help ensure today is safe and tomorrow is smarter. So what is required of the Enterprise Service Delivery Manager on a day-to-day basis? There are quite a myriad of tasks and responsibilities, such as:
  • Provide direct management oversight of the Enterprise Service Service Delivery team.
  • Ability to directly interface with federal management counterparts to provide status updates, address issues and provide support for escalation if needed.
  • Assist with defining program governance requirements and subsequently review performance objectives to determine if they have been designed and established to comply with established standards.
  • Provide reports and metrics to GDIT and federal management for compliance and performance
  • Manage and respond to data calls and other IT service requests.
  • Ability to analyze and assess problem situations to support the planning, design and implementation of suitable solutions.
  • Serve as a liaison between multiple internal and customer divisions.
  • Formulate standard operational procedures for inter-divisional communications, recommending improvements as necessary.
  • Conduct technical policy and contract reviews as requested and advise the Senior Management accordingly.
  • Provide recommendations to Senior Management.
  • Other duties as assigned

Is this job the next step in your career? Are you ready to take the leap and help ensure American's and their goods are free to move about the country?

To qualify, you must meet these basic qualifications:
  • Candidates must be US Citizens per contract requirements and have the ability to obtain a public trust clearance
  • At least 10 years of related experience with an emphasis on enterprise IT infrastructure services, change, problem, configuration, and process management programs and/or projects
  • At least 5 years of proven experience managing large program teams in federal government agencies
  • At least 5 years of experience interfacing and presenting to C-level executives
  • Bachelor's degree or May be substituted with six (6) additional years of related experience
  • Bachelor's degree in computer science or related field preferred
  • In depth knowledge of program governances and contract deliverable maintenance.
  • In depth knowledge of Human Capital management.
  • Knowledge of change control and change management process, project management, and Business Management Policy.
  • Experience conducting analysis and providing recommendations on new or existing business process capabilities.
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ills at all organization levels.

Required Certifications;
  • ITIL certification required
  • PMP Certification required

Other qualifications include:
  • Excellent communication skills.
  • Strong analytical and problem solving skills to troubleshoot and resolve issues relevant to business operations.
  • Ability to balance and prioritize work
  • Self-starter

The likely salary range for this position is $148,750 - $201,250. This is not, however, a guarantee of compensation or salary. Rather, salary will be set based on experience, geographic location and possibly contractual requirements and could fall outside of this range.
